Marana | 85658 | Western Diamondback Rattlesnake | Two Western Diamondbacks, with the larger one (39" 6b USS) coiled on top of the smaller one (28"5b with moderate taper). They were utilizing a homemade Desert Tortoise burrow and were coiled on top in some rocks. Customer had Derek out last year and she was actually bitten by a large Western Diamondback about two years ago. |

Apache Junction | 85119 | Western Diamondback Rattlesnake | Western Diamondback in tool shed of youth club. Looks like the animal had been there all winter. I inspected their other sheds as well. They said they commonly get rattlesnakes in the property and used to kill them, but now they are not allowed to for liability reasons. They will be using us moving forward. Advised them on snakes using tool sheds in hottest and coldest months of the year. |
